Big on flavour!

Fiercely independent since 2009 we cook from scratch and serve premium cocktails with bags of personality. We work with the areas best suppliers including Bournemouth's Bad Hand Coffee, Ringwood's Bake House 24,  Dorset's Black Cow Cheddar and pure milk vodka and of course our fantastic New Forest butcher and Poole based fishmonger. There's beer from Brewdog and Sierra Nevada and a rather clever wine and gin list. 

Starting out as Reef Encounter we have grown into James and White, same team, same food but we don't have to explain what happened to the Boscombe Surf Reef anymore!
